Understanding the Concept of Program Boosting

Program boosting refers to a systematic approach to improving the performance of software applications and workflows. This can involve optimizing existing programs, upgrading to more efficient alternatives, or incorporating additional tools to streamline processes.

The goal of program boosting is to eliminate bottlenecks, reduce downtime, and enhance overall productivity. This can be achieved through various methods such as automation, integration, and resource management.

Key Benefits of Program Boosting
  • Increased Productivity: Automation and optimization lead to more efficient workflows, allowing users to accomplish more in less time.
  • Enhanced Accuracy: Automated processes reduce the chances of human errors, thereby increasing the quality of outputs.
  • Cost Savings: Efficient processes can lead to reduced operational costs and better resource allocation.
  • Scalability: Streamlined operations make it easier to scale up as demands increase without compromising efficiency.

Identifying Areas for Boost Improvement

To effectively enhance your efficiency, it’s crucial to identify the specific areas in your workflow or software applications that require improvement. Here are some steps to help pinpoint these areas:

  1. Analyze Current Processes: Take time to examine existing workflows and identify inefficiencies. This may involve tracking time spent on various tasks or noting frequent interruptions.
  2. Gather Feedback: Consult team members or stakeholders who interact with the processes to gain insight into pain points and areas for enhancement.
  3. Set Clear Goals: Establish specific, measurable objectives for what you want to achieve with program boosting.

Tools to Boost Your Efficiency

Utilizing the right tools and software applications is crucial for maximizing efficiency. Here’s a breakdown of various categories and some top recommendations for each:

1. Project Management Tools

These tools help streamline project planning and execution:

Tool Key Features Pros Cons
Asana Task assignments, timelines, and project tracking User-friendly interface May require setup time
Trello Visual boards for task management Simple and intuitive layout Less robust reporting tools
Monday.com Customizable workflows and integrations Highly flexible Can be overwhelming at first
2. Automation Software

Automation software reduces manual efforts by automating tasks:

Tool Key Features Pros Cons
Zapier Connects various apps Supports numerous integrations Limited free plan
Integromat Advanced automation capabilities Powerful for complex tasks Steeper learning curve
Microsoft Power Automate Automates workflows within Microsoft apps Seamless integration with Microsoft products May have compatibility issues with non-Microsoft products
3. Time Management Applications

These applications help track and optimize time allocation:

Tool Key Features Pros Cons
Toggl Simple time tracking Easy to use Free version has limitations
Clockify Time tracking and reporting Offers unlimited users on the free plan Interface can be clunky
RescueTime Automatic time tracking Detailed insights on activity Requires setup and configuration

Best Practices for Implementing a Program Booster

Once you’ve selected the right tools and identified areas for improvement, focus on implementing them effectively. Here are some best practices:

1. Training and Onboarding

Ensure all team members are adequately trained to utilize the new tools. Consider creating tutorial videos, holding workshops, or offering one-on-one support.

2. Monitor Progress

Track the results after implementing program boosters. Use key performance indicators (KPIs) to assess improvements in productivity and efficiency.

3. Solicit Continuous Feedback

Keep an open line of communication with your team to gather ongoing feedback. This helps to address any issues and refine processes as needed.

4. Stay Updated

Stay informed about updates and advancements in the software tools you are using. New features may offer additional ways to enhance efficiency.


Overcoming Potential Challenges

While implementing a program booster can yield significant benefits, it’s important to be aware of potential challenges:

  • Resistance to Change: Employees may be hesitant to adopt new tools. Address this by communicating the benefits and providing comprehensive training.
